Navigating Trends Without Losing Authenticity
While trends come and go, the desire for luxury remains constant. However, true luxury is about subtlety and balance. Overusing decorative elements can lead to cluttered designs that lose their impact. The key to utilizing Cheline Galina effectively lies in restraint.
When designing special events, such as weddings or corporate galas, the font should be used to highlight key information rather than dominating the entire layout. Pairing Cheline Galina with clean, minimalist body text creates a striking contrast that draws the eye to the most important details. This approach aligns with current user expectations, where clarity is paramount, but style cannot be compromised.

Integrating Cheline Galina into Your Workflow
To get the most out of this modern beauty calligraphy, creators should think strategically about hierarchy and spacing. The fluid nature of script fonts requires careful attention to kerning and line height to ensure legibility. When applying the font to quotes or posters, allow ample white space around the text to let the letters breathe. This negative space enhances the feeling of luxury and prevents the design from appearing cramped.
